HELP!!! USB drive gone belly up!!!

I had a brown out yesterday and since then my htpc isn't recognizing my usb hard drive and BTV can't recognize my fusion hdtv usb adapter. My usb mouse can connect to any usb port on the motherboard no problem. I took my usb hard drive and connected it to my wifes laptop and her laptop recognized it immediatley. Is there any way to reset the usb ports on the motherboard?

Also I did a system restore to a previous date and it did not help.

Re: HELP!!! USB drive gone belly up!!!

You can try doing 2 things:

1) Remove the drivers for the USB controllers in Windows, and reset the machine to redetect them.

2) Turn them off in the motherboard bios and restart the machine. Then turn off the machine again and turn the USB ports back on.

I am just spotballing but that may help. Do you use a UPS on your HTPC? I would recomend it so that brownouts/blackouts don't damage equipment.
